What Determines the XRP to USD Exchange Rate?

The XRP to USD price is primarily set by supply and demand on cryptocurrency exchanges. Similar to traditional fiat pairs, the conversion rate fluctuates based on trading volumes, order book depth, and overall market sentiment. When more buyers than sellers enter the market, the price tends to rise; conversely, selling pressure can push it down.

However, XRP's unique position as a bridge currency for cross-border payments adds another layer. Its utility in Ripple's payment network can influence demand, especially if financial institutions adopt the technology at scale. Yet, speculative trading often dominates short-term price movements, making the rate highly sensitive to news cycles.

Market Sentiment and Speculation

Sentiment can shift rapidly with headlines about regulatory clarity, exchange listings, or institutional adoption. In the broader crypto ecosystem, Bitcoin's performance often sets the tone; when Bitcoin drops, altcoins like XRP tend to follow. This correlation underscores how interconnected the market has become.

  • Liquidity: Higher liquidity generally leads to smaller price slippage and more stable conversion rates.
  • Global trading hours: Since crypto trades 24/7, activity peaks often align with traditional market hours in different regions.
  • News events: Regulatory rulings, such as court decisions, can cause sudden spikes or drops.

Regulatory News: A Major Catalyst

Regulatory developments have historically had a outsized impact on XRP. The ongoing legal discussions about whether XRP is a security or a currency have repeatedly moved its price. Any positive legal outcome typically boosts investor confidence, while negative headlines can trigger sell-offs.

The Democrat and Chronicle piece emphasizes that investors should monitor regulatory bodies like the SEC, as their decisions can alter XRP's legal status and, consequently, its accessibility on major exchanges. A favorable ruling could lead to relistings and increased institutional participation, driving the XRP to USD rate upward.

Technological and Network Developments

Beyond regulation, the underlying technology of the XRP Ledger plays a critical role. Upgrades that enhance transaction speed, scalability, or energy efficiency can improve XRP's appeal as a utility token. Partnerships with banks or payment providers also signal real-world usage, which can support long-term value.

For instance, if a major remittance company announces using XRP for settlement, it could increase demand and reduce volatility. Conversely, network outages or security vulnerabilities would likely harm trust and push the conversion rate down.
